Open beta for Tesslate Designer - A Tool to Preview These Models, click here to join our Community and Discord!
← Back to UIGEN-T3-32B Responses

Response Details (ID: 422 - UIGEN-T3-32B)

Prompt:

Design a website for a rare book dealer, with a sophisticated, scholarly aesthetic and detailed catalog, like Bauman Rare Books.

Reasoning:+-

As the lead designer, my task is to create a website for a rare book dealer that embodies a sophisticated and scholarly aesthetic, much like a respected institution for rare books. The user's core goal is to effectively showcase their collection, provide detailed information, and facilitate transactions in an environment that feels authentic and high-quality. To do this effectively, my primary design objectives will be to establish visual credibility, ensure a seamless and engaging user experience, and provide clear, accessible information for both casual browsers and serious collectors.

This means the user journey should feel intellectually stimulating, visually refined, and highly efficient for finding and understanding rare books.

**I. Foundational Strategy & User Experience Goals:**

1.  **Defining Core Purpose & Design Pillars:**
    Based on the user's request for a rare book dealer website, the core purpose of this UI will be to serve as a digital gallery and marketplace for rare and valuable books, emphasizing their historical and artistic significance. My guiding design pillars will be sophistication, clarity, accessibility, and performance. This means the user journey should feel immersive, informative, and delightful, reflecting the unique value of the books themselves.

**II. Visual Language & System Design:**

2.  **Establishing a Visual System (Tokens & Theming):**
    To ensure consistency, maintainability, and scalability across the site, I plan to establish a system of design tokens using CSS custom properties. For example, I will define variables like `--color-bg-dark` for the primary background, `--color-text-light` for main text, and `--color-accent-gold` for key interactive elements. This approach, typically involving definitions in the CSS `:root`, will centralize control over the aesthetic and allow for easy theme adjustments or future branding changes without extensive code modifications.

3.  **Color Palette Construction:**
    To evoke a sophisticated, scholarly, and slightly timeless feel, I'm selecting a palette centered around deep, rich tones. A dark background color, such as `#1A1A2E`, will provide a luxurious canvas, while a lighter, muted text color like `#E0E0E0` will ensure excellent readability against the dark backdrop. For accents and to highlight important elements, I will use a subtle gold, like `#FFD700`, because it conveys value and elegance, commonly associated with rare and precious items. A secondary dark gray, `#2C2C4A`, will be used for cards and interactive elements to provide subtle visual separation and depth. All chosen color combinations, such as the planned `var(--color-text-light)` on `var(--color-bg-dark)`, will be rigorously checked for WCAG AA contrast to ensure readability for all users. I will also define a range of alpha values for text and background colors to create subtle transparency effects and soft shadows, adding to the refined aesthetic.

4.  **Typographic Hierarchy & Readability:**
    For optimal readability and to establish a clear information hierarchy, I'll select a serif font family like 'Lora' for headings and a clean sans-serif font like 'Open Sans' for body text. 'Lora' will be used for headlines due to its elegant, classic appearance, which aligns with the scholarly aesthetic. 'Open Sans' will be chosen for body text because of its excellent legibility on screens and its professional, neutral character. Headings would be differentiated using a heavier weight and larger size relative to body text to draw attention and clearly delineate sections. Body text will be set at a comfortable reading size and normal weight to ensure long-form content, such as book descriptions, is easily digestible.

5.  **Iconography & Visual Cues:**
    To enhance understanding, provide quick visual cues, and reinforce the scholarly theme, I will incorporate a set of relevant icons. I would consider using a well-established library like Font Awesome for its wide range and consistency. For instance, a magnifying glass icon would be used for search functionality, a book icon for the catalog, and a shopping cart for purchases. These icons will be strategically placed next to text labels or as standalone elements to provide immediate visual context and improve scannability.

6.  **Surface & Element Styling (Shape, Borders, Shadows):**
    To define interactive areas, create a sense of depth, and contribute to the refined aesthetic, elements like book cards and content containers will use a subtle border-radius of approximately `8px` to soften their appearance. A `1px` light grey border, perhaps `rgba(255, 255, 255, 0.15)`, will subtly outline these elements. Shadows, such as a soft, diffused drop shadow, will be applied to elevate key elements like the header, navigation dropdowns, and modal windows, creating a sense of elevation and focus without being overly distracting. This will be achieved using CSS box-shadow properties, ensuring they blend harmoniously with the dark background.

**III. Structural Design & Layout Principles:**

7.  **Information Architecture & Layout Strategy:**
    To guide the user logically through the rare book collection and related information, the information will be structured with a fixed header for navigation, a prominent hero section for immediate impact, a dedicated catalog section, an about-us section, a contact section, and a comprehensive footer. I'll primarily use CSS Flexbox and Grid to create a responsive multi-column layout for the catalog, allowing for flexible arrangement of book cards. This offers robust alignment and distribution control, ensuring a clean and organized presentation. Tailwind CSS utility classes will be instrumental in implementing these layout strategies efficiently.

8.  **Sizing, Spacing, & Rhythm:**
    Consistent spacing is key for visual harmony and readability. I'll employ a system, likely based on multiples of `4px` or `8px` (common in design systems and frameworks like Tailwind CSS), to define margins and padding. For example, applying consistent values like `16px` for larger gaps between sections or major elements and `8px` for smaller ones within components. This creates visual rhythm, prevents clutter, and improves scannability. Elements will be sized using a combination of fixed values for specific components (like icon sizes) and fluid techniques like percentages or `max-width` for content blocks to ensure they adapt predictably to different screen sizes.

9.  **Responsive Design Approach:**
    The UI must be accessible and functional across various devices, from mobile phones to large desktop monitors. Therefore, I'm adopting a mobile-first strategy. I will define breakpoints (e.g., standard screen widths like `640px`, `768px`, `1024px`, `1280px`) using media queries (or Tailwind CSS's responsive prefixes like `sm:`, `md:`, `lg:`) to trigger layout adjustments. For instance, the main navigation will collapse into a hamburger menu on smaller screens, and the catalog grid will adjust its column count (e.g., from one column on mobile to three or four on larger screens) to optimize the experience for each screen size.

**IV. Interaction Design & User Feedback:**

10. **Designing for Interaction States:**
    Every interactive element needs clear state communication to inform the user. For example, primary buttons (like "Contact Us") would have distinct visual treatments for:
    *   **Default:** A solid fill color with legible text (e.g., `var(--color-accent-gold)` with `var(--color-bg-dark)` text).
    *   **Hover:** A subtle darkening or lightening of the background to indicate interactivity (e.g., `hover:bg-opacity-90` for the gold button).
    *   **Focus:** A visible outline or ring compliant with accessibility standards (e.g., `focus:ring-2 focus:ring-[var(--color-accent-gold)]`) for keyboard users.
    *   **Active/Pressed:** A more pronounced color shift or an inset effect for immediate feedback.
    *   **Disabled (if applicable):** A desaturated appearance and a `not-allowed` cursor to show unavailability.
    For asynchronous operations, such as submitting a form, I'll implement a visual loading indicator (e.g., a spinner animation or text change) within the button itself. This manages user expectation during delays and prevents multiple submissions.

11. **Crafting Microinteractions & Animations:**
    To enhance usability and provide a polished, delightful feel, I'll incorporate subtle microinteractions. For instance, I will implement a gentle fade-in and slide-up animation for content sections as they scroll into view (e.g., the hero title, catalog items, about-us cards). This will be achieved using CSS transitions and an Intersection Observer API in JavaScript to add an `is-visible` class. Book cards will have a subtle hover effect where their image slightly scales up and a "Learn More" button appears, providing clear feedback that the item is interactive. These animations will guide attention, provide engaging feedback, and improve perceived performance by making content appear smoothly.

12. **JavaScript for Dynamic Behavior & Logic:**
    To enable dynamic functionalities such as mobile menu toggling, dropdown navigation, and the "Learn More" modal for book details, I will use JavaScript. Event listeners would be attached to relevant elements (e.g., the mobile menu button, dropdown toggles, and book card "Learn More" buttons). These listeners would trigger functions to manipulate the DOM (e.g., adding/removing CSS classes like `hidden` or `open`), update the UI (e.g., populating modal content), and manage user interaction. For the modal, JavaScript will also handle closing it via a close button, clicking outside the modal content, or pressing the Escape key, ensuring a smooth and intuitive user experience. An Intersection Observer will be used for the scroll-based animations to ensure they trigger only when elements are in view.

**V. Ensuring Accessibility & Usability:**

13. **Proactive Accessibility Design (A11y):**
    Accessibility is a foundational requirement, not an afterthought. I will ensure this by:
    *   Using semantic HTML (e.g., `
`, `

Text Before HTML:

I'm designing a sophisticated website for a rare book dealer, aiming for a refined and scholarly aesthetic. I'm focusing on a detailed catalog and ensuring a seamless user experience across devices.

Metadata & Tokens:

Prompt Tokens: 20

Response Tokens: 31

Total Tokens: 51

Timestamp: 2025-06-09 17:07:32

Temperature: 0.60

Top P: 0.95

Top K: 20

Max Tokens: 30000